Launching a small enterprise comes with a variety of obligations, and one such key task is the appointment of a designated representative. A registered agent functions as your business's designated point of contact, handling crucial legal documents and ensuring you remain compliant with state regulations. This role is crucial for preserving the stability of your business and protecting your interests, especially when it comes to service of process and statutory obligations.

Cost Factors for Registered Agents
When selecting a registered agent, understanding the associated costs is important for small business owners. Registered agent services vary significantly in price, typically varying from budget-friendly options to higher-end providers. The cost can depend on factors such as the level of service, the geographical area, and any extra features included, such as compliance reminders or business mail forwarding. It is essential to compare registered agent companies to find a provider that meets both your financial plan and service needs.
While some businesses may focus on low costs, it is crucial to avoid cheap registered agent services that sacrifice reliability. A professional registered agent ensures that your important legal documents are handled properly and that you stay compliant with state regulations. Hidden fees can also influence the overall cost, so reviewing the registered agent service contract carefully is essential to avoid unexpected expenses.
In addition to initial costs, take into account ongoing expenses such as registered agent renewal fees or any additional services you may require in the future. Many providers offer bundled packages that may offer savings for ongoing business needs, including compliance management services or annual report filing. Weighing these cost considerations alongside the potential value and peace of mind a reliable registered agent offers can help you make a sound decision for your business.

Reassessment and Ongoing Oversight
When choosing a registered agent, it is essential to consider not just the upfront setup but also the renewal and continuous management aspects of the service. Registered agent services typically have annual renewal requirements, which vary by company. It's crucial to understand the renewal fees and any possible increases in charges over time. Selecting an agent with transparent renewal policies can help you steer clear of unexpected expenses.
Additionally, reliable registered agents offer ongoing management to ensure that your business remains compliant with state regulations. This includes handling service of process delivery, maintaining designated office services, and providing alerts about important compliance deadlines. A professional registered agent will also help in filing yearly submissions and corporate compliance documents, which are crucial for maintaining your business's good standing.
An efficient registered agent company will provide easy online access to management resources, allowing you to track deadlines, renewals, and other critical compliance tasks. Staying organized and ahead of the game with your agent's management services can greatly reduce the likelihood of missing important filings or deadlines, thus ensuring that your business operates smoothly and remains in compliance with statutory requirements.
